Police identify teenager shot and killed in Syracuse drive-by

Syracuse police have identified the the victim in a Friday night drive-by shooting as Myquan Lawrence, 18, Syracuse.

Police said he was standing outside a convenient store around 6:30 pm Friday on the 2200 block of East Fayette Street when someone opened fire from a car, then drove off.

Lawrence then stumbled across the street before collapsing by a dumpster, where an officer found him.

Syracuse Police are asking anyone who may have witnessed the shooting to call them at 442-5222.

All calls will be kept confidential.
